本文目錄導(dǎo)讀:
PHP項目中如何優(yōu)雅地引用CSS樣式
在PHP項目中,引用CSS樣式是構(gòu)建網(wǎng)頁不可或缺的一環(huán),盡管PHP本身是一種服務(wù)器端腳本語言,但在網(wǎng)頁的樣式布局方面,我們主要通過HTML和CSS來實現(xiàn),如何在PHP項目中合理地引入CSS樣式呢?本文將為您詳細解析。
內(nèi)聯(lián)樣式
內(nèi)聯(lián)樣式是直接寫在HTML元素中的樣式,雖然這種方法在某些情況下可能方便,但不建議在大型項目中廣泛使用,因為它違背了結(jié)構(gòu)和樣式分離的原則,不過,對于某些特定的、只需要在少數(shù)地方使用的樣式,內(nèi)聯(lián)樣式是一個不錯的選擇。
<p style="color: red;">這是一段紅色文字。</p>
外部CSS文件鏈接
對于大型項目,***佳實踐是將CSS樣式寫在單獨的CSS文件中,然后在HTML文件中通過鏈接引入,在PHP中,可以通過以下方式引入外部CSS文件:
在HTML文件的<head>
部分添加如下代碼:
<head> <link rel="stylesheet" type="text/css" href="path/to/your/styles.css"> </head>
這里的href
屬性值應(yīng)為你的CSS文件的相對路徑或***路徑,確保CSS文件的路徑正確無誤。
在某些情況下,你可能需要動態(tài)生成CSS內(nèi)容,你可以通過PHP輸出一個包含CSS樣式的字符串,然后在HTML中引用這個字符串。
<?php // 輸出CSS內(nèi)容到HTML頭部 echo '<style>'; // 這里可以動態(tài)生成你的CSS樣式 echo '.myClass { color: red; }'; echo '</style>'; ?> ``` 這種方法適用于需要動態(tài)改變樣式的場景,不過要注意,盡量避免在HTML中混合過多的PHP代碼,以保持代碼的清晰和可維護性。 在PHP項目中引用CSS樣式有多種方式,包括內(nèi)聯(lián)樣式、外部CSS文件鏈接以及使用PHP動態(tài)生成CSS內(nèi)容等,在實際開發(fā)中,應(yīng)根據(jù)項目的需求和規(guī)模選擇合適的方式,保持結(jié)構(gòu)和樣式的分離有助于提高代碼的可讀性和可維護性。